Subject: Spokeshift key rotation — action needed before next review cycle

Hi all,

As part of our quarterly credential hygiene for the Spokeshift rebalancing tool, we are rotating the key used by the dispatch optimizer to reach the internal Dockline inventory service. The old key stops working Friday at noon. When reviewing open pull requests that touch the optimizer's config loader, please confirm they read credentials from the environment rather than hardcoding them. For local verification against staging Dockline, use the new key below.

API key for taduf-yahif: qvz11-nMDtAWg6H2u

Ticket VLT-2291: Credentials vault locked out during session-token refresh investigation. Background for new folks: the Ashgrove auth service refreshes session tokens every 20 minutes, but a race in the Pellam middleware occasionally refreshes with a stale signing key, logging users out of the Tidemark app. The repro credentials live in the team vault, which auto-locked after three failed fetches by the flaky test runner. Reset steps are in the runbook. The vault reopens with the recovery passphrase below.

vault phrase of hahof-hahog = fraael-framir-framir

# InkLedger Environments

InkLedger, our PDF invoice renderer, runs in three environments: dev, staging, and production. Each environment has its own font cache, template bucket, and render queue. New team members should verify staging parity before promoting any template change. Please read each setting carefully before editing anything. The staging environment currently uses the following configuration values.

deployment values, yadup-tajof:
oliath:
  log_level: debug
  metrics_host: metrics.oliath.zemvarlabs.internal
  pool_size: 4

If a PantryScale admin loses access to the recipe-scaling calculator's management console, first confirm their identity against the on-call roster maintained by the Brindlewood platform team. Do not reset credentials until the lockout counter in the Ovenwatch dashboard shows at least three failed attempts, which rules out transient session drift. Next, disable the stale session tokens, then open the recovery flow from a hardened bastion shell. When prompted by the recovery wizard, enter the passphrase exactly as written below.

unlock words, tafog-faduf: ulaath-druwyn